
Reported Liverpool target Rayan Cherki is yet to make a decision on his future at Lyon following the club’s latest offer of a new contract.
Foot01 claim that the 18-year-old attacker is yet to respond to the French side’s contract proposal, seemingly indicating that Cherki is open to leaving Lyon this summer amid interest from some of Europe’s top clubs, including Liverpool.

The Reds are reportedly keen on signing the teenage prospect, with Cherki the youngest-ever player to score a senior goal for Lyon after making his debut for the Ligue 1 giants at just 16-years-old, and the attacker has been a regular for the club ever since.
However, Cherki could now reportedly leave Lyon this summer, and this latest decision to stall on Lyon’s new contract offer could be a sign that the youngster is open to a move this transfer window, with the France youth international not short of suitors.
Indeed, whilst it has not been stated, Liverpool could be an ideal club for Cherki given that the Reds are set to see the departure of Sadio Mane this summer, with the Lyon star able to play numerous attacking positions and likely ready for Premier League football already despite his young age.
After all, Cherki has been labelled as one of Lyon’s best ever academy graduates, high praise indeed for the youngster given just how fruitful the French club are at developing local talents, and for Liverpool, the teenager taking his time on Lyon’s new contract offer could prove that he wants to leave this summer.
